Warrenton Police Department Records

Police records in Warrenton, North Carolina may include arrest records, incident and offense reports, traffic accident reports, call-for-service logs, citations, booking records, and related law enforcement documents. Warrenton is served by the Warrenton Police Department within town limits, while the Warren County Sheriff’s Office handles countywide law enforcement, jail, and some records functions. The North Carolina State Highway Patrol may maintain reports for crashes it investigates. Members of the public may request available records from the agency that created or maintains them. Access depends on North Carolina public records law, the type of record, agency retention, privacy protections, and whether the case is open or closed. Records involving juveniles, victims, medical details, protected identifying information, or active investigations may be limited, redacted, delayed, or unavailable.

How to Request Police Records in Warrenton

To request police records in Warrenton, contact the Warrenton Police Department for incidents inside town limits or the Warren County Sheriff’s Office for county incidents, jail, or booking-related records. Requests are commonly made in person, by phone, by mail, or by email; some agencies may also provide an online request form or portal. Provide as much detail as possible, such as the incident date, report number, location, names of involved persons, officer name if known, and the type of report requested. Accident reports may also be available through the investigating agency or a state crash report system if handled by the North Carolina State Highway Patrol. Agencies may charge fees for printed copies, certified copies, extensive page counts, or digital media, consistent with local policy and state law. North Carolina law generally requires agencies to respond as promptly as possible, though timing depends on record availability and review needs. Staff may contact the requester by phone, email, or mail for clarification. Some records may be redacted, delayed, or denied, especially open investigations, juvenile matters, protected personal information, or court-restricted records, which is normal under North Carolina public records law.

FAQs

What is included in a police record from Warrenton?

A police record may include an incident report, arrest information, traffic crash report, call log entry, citation, booking information, or other law enforcement documentation. The exact contents depend on the agency, the type of event, and whether the record is complete and releasable.

Are police records in North Carolina public?

Some law enforcement records are public in North Carolina, but access is not unlimited. Basic information may be available, while investigative details, juvenile records, protected personal data, victim information, and court-restricted material may be withheld or redacted.

How long does it take to get a police report in Warrenton?

Response times vary by agency workload, report status, and whether review or redaction is needed. North Carolina agencies are expected to respond as promptly as possible, but open cases, large requests, or records held by another agency can take longer.

How do I find arrest records in Warrenton without going to the police station?

You can contact the Warrenton Police Department or Warren County Sheriff’s Office by phone, email, mail, or any online request option they provide. Warren County court records may also contain related case information if charges were filed.

Can I look up someone’s arrest history in Warrenton online?

Some recent arrest, jail, or court information may be available through official county or state online systems, depending on what the agency publishes. Online information may be incomplete, delayed, or limited, so confirm details with the agency or court that maintains the record.
